Abstract
Provided is a cable laying machine, comprising a cable transmission mechanism and a bracing frame, wherein the cable transmission mechanism comprises two transmission crawler belts, a driving motor connected with the two transmission crawler belts via transmission, and a controller for controlling the driving motor; the two transmission crawler belts are parallelly arranged upon the bracing frame; a cable transfer passage with adjustable space is formed between the two transmission crawler belts; and the bottom of the cable transfer passage is provided with a supporting roller for carrying cable. The cable laying machine of the utility model utilizes the controller to control the driving motor, thereby making the speed be adjustable. The transmission crawler belts are employed to convey cables, thereby realizing surface contact and avoiding the damage to the insulating layer upon the cables. Moreover, the whole cable laying machine can be pushed via manpower and does not require the cooperation of a crane during the operating process. In addition, the cable laying machine allows both hand operation and remote control operation, thereby bringing much convenience to the on-site workers, saving much manpower, substantially reducing the labor intensity, raising the working efficiency, and cutting the cost.

As shown in Figures 1 and 2, the utility model provides a kind of cable plow, it comprises cable sender structure, bracing frame 3, the cable sender structure comprises that two are transmitted crawler belt 1, the drive motors 2 that links to each other with 1 transmission of transmission crawler belt and the controller 5 of control drive motors, two are transmitted crawler belt 1 and are installed in parallel on the bracing frame 3, two are transmitted the adjustable cable transfer passage of crawler belt 1 formation spacing, are provided with the backing roll 4 of carrying cable in the cable transfer channel bottom.The utility model adopts two to transmit the conveying that crawler belt 1 is realized cable, and this transmits crawler belt and contacts with cable realization face, plays the protection to cable; By controller control drive motors, realized that speed change is adjustable simultaneously.
As shown in Figure 1, be provided with supporting leg 32 and roller 33 below bracing frame 3, the top of supporting leg 32 has one section screw thread, and supporting leg 32 is threaded with bracing frame 3.Supporting leg 32 adopts with bracing frame 3 and is threaded, and can regulate the height of supporting leg 32.Before cable laying, regulate supporting leg 32 and roller 33 is raised liftoff, supporting leg is contacted to earth support whole cable plow, prevent that the cable laying process from sliding forwards, backwards, guarantee the stability of cable plow.When needs move, only need to regulate supporting leg roller 33 is landed, supporting leg is unsettled, and the workmen can easily promote whole cable plow motion like this, avoids using the auxiliary equipment such as crane, has saved manpower and materials.
Above-mentioned controller 5 comprises the speed Control case that is installed on the bracing frame 3, and with the remote controller of speed Control case wireless connections.The speed Control case is provided with control panel, and the constructability personnel closely regulate at the cable plow place like this, also can adopt remote controller to carry out Long-distance Control and regulate.
Above-mentioned bracing frame 3 comprises two supporting brackets 31, two are transmitted crawler belt 1 and are separately fixed on two supporting brackets 31, two supporting brackets 31 link to each other by adjusting bolt, can regulate two supporting brackets and two distances that transmit between crawler belt by adjusting bolt, make this distance be fit to the diameter of cabling.
Cable plow of the present utility model before cable laying, lands supporting leg 32 and props up the weight of whole cable plow, prevents that the cable laying process from sliding forwards, backwards, guarantees the stability of cable plow.Adjust the lateral separation that transmits 1 on crawler belt by regulating above-mentioned adjusting bolt, guarantee that cable is clamped in the horizontal direction.Cable is laterally put into, under the drive that transmits crawler belt 1, realized forward motion backward.Cable need to be done as follows after clamping:

Cable plow of the present utility model in use should be noted following item:
(1), after cable inserts cable plow, want appropriateness when regulating the spacing that transmits 1 on crawler belt and clamping force, tension then can damage cable, and crossing pine then can not the transmission cable.
(2), cable plow can not be for a long time at low cruise.
(3), input power is three-phase and four-line, and zero line must be arranged.
(4), cable plow is answered reliable ground.
